Tottenham Hotspur are set to make their move for Chelsea midfielder Joe Cole, according to the News of the World.

Cole’s contract is set to expire at the end of the season and so far negotiations have stalled in agreeing a new deal.

Tottenham boss Harry Redknapp has always stated his interest in the England international and could be set to launch an audacious bid to bring the midfielder to White Hart Lane in the January transfer window.



Manchester United and Manchester City are also thought to be keen on signing the 28-year-old if he becomes available in the summer.

However, one potential stumbling block for Spurs is Cole’s wage demands who has thought to be offered around £90,000 a week by Chelsea.

Cole, who played in Chelsea’s impressive 7-2 victory over Sunderland yesterday, has made over 150 appearances for the Blues scoring 26 goals.
